A member of Relais & Châteaux and former home of shipping magnate Sir John Ellerman, this magnificent mansion overlooks Bantry Bay just 10 minutes from central Cape Town. Reminiscent of the great Riviera villas, it maintains the exclusive atmosphere of a private residence, while cocooning guests in impeccable service and stratospheric standards of luxury. Adorned with gallery-worthy South African art, the 11 suites are classically decorated with sumptuous furnishings and luxurious touches such as mohair blankets and heated bathroom floors. The dedicated staff care for the guests in a manner befitting the Edwardian guests of the original owner. As well as a stunning 24 metre swimming pool, gym, sauna and memorable views over Table Bay, the restaurant's wine cellar of more than 7,500 bottles, plus its food, is among Cape Town's best. Within walking distance of Clifton's fashionable beaches, it is close enough to the action and yet has an ambience peaceful enough to soothe the weariest traveller. Just next door, Ellerman Villa is an ultramodern fantasy ideal for families or small groups. Described as ‘the wonder of all hotels’, its’ contemporary style architecture houses three breathtaking suites, two luxury rooms and spa. With sleek teak decks, glass walls, infinity pools, original sculptures, fine art and a personal butler, Ellerman Villa is just as desirable as the superb Ellerman House.
